Former 'Companion' of Hitler De-Nazified: Dr. Ernst Sedgwick Hanfstaengl, former chief of the foreign press department in Germany, who was classified by a de-nazification court at Weilheim as "entlasted (relieved). Connected with Hitler since 1923, he was the Fuehrer's personal companion since 1930 - contacting him with foreign news correspondents, but later fell into disfavour because of his frank disclosures of Hitler's 'intentions.' Following an attempt to murder him he escaped to Switzerland and later to London. As an internee after Dunkirk he was taken to Canada, afterwards being returned to Germany. January 16, 1949.
